We are seeking an experienced Water/Wastewater Engineer to join our growing team in Medford, Albany, Newport, or Coos Bay, OR. In this role, you will contribute technical expertise toward the planning, design, and delivery of critical municipal water, wastewater, and stormwater infrastructure projects.

What You'll Do:
Support and lead design tasks for municipal water and wastewater infrastructure, including, treatment facilities, pump stations, water distribution systems, wastewater collection systems, and stormwater conveyance and management systems
Perform hydraulic modeling, pipeline design, site layout, grading, and preparation of construction drawings and technical specifications.
Evaluate and troubleshoot system operations to develop practical recommendations for rehabilitation, optimization, and replacement
Assist in project planning, alternatives analysis, cost estimating, and preparation of engineering reports and permitting documents
Coordinate with multidisciplinary teams, including mechanical, electrical, structural, environmental, survey, and geotechnical teams, to support project delivery
Support construction phase services through submittal review, RFI responses, field observations, and coordination with subcontractors
Assist clients with identifying and pursuing funding opportunities, preparing supporting documentation, and navigating agency requirements
Mentor junior engineers by providing technical guidance and quality review
Maintain strong client relationships by delivering high-quality work, timely communication, and reliable follow‑through on project responsibilities
Ensure project work is completed accurately, on schedule, and aligned with client expectations
What You'll Bring:
Bachelor’s degree in Civil Engineering or a related field
PE Registration in Oregon or the ability to obtain an Oregon License within 1 year
5+ years of experience in municipal infrastructure
Experience in infrastructure rehabilitation and utility coordination
Proficiency with industry tools such as AutoCAD, Civil 3D, and hydraulic/hydrologic modeling software (InfoWater, HEC‑RAS, or similar).
Experience preparing engineering reports, construction documents, and permitting packages
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including client‑facing
Ability to work independently while collaborating effectively with multidisciplinary teams
Strong organ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ple tasks and support multiple project managers
